Longanisa Breakfast Sandwich

Cultural Context

Originating from the Philippines, longanisa is a sweet and savory sausage that is a staple in Filipino breakfasts. Traditionally enjoyed with garlic rice and eggs, the longanisa breakfast sandwich has become a popular modern twist, combining the rich flavors of the sausage with fresh ingredients. Today, variations of this sandwich can be found in many Filipino eateries and food trucks, appealing to both locals and those seeking a taste of Filipino cuisine.

Servings4
4 eggs
2 tbsp cream
1 pinch salt
1/2 tsp sugar
1 tsp chives
hot water
1 slice cheddar cheese
1 hash brown
1 potato bun (sliced in half)
butter (for toasting the bun)
1

Preheat the Our Place Wonder Oven (or oven) to 325℉.

2

In a mixing bowl, whisk together the steamed egg ingredients. Pour into an oven safe dish that is lined with parchment paper.

3

Place the egg dish into a larger oven dish, and fill with hot water up to the level of the eggs.

4

Bake at 325℉ for 15-20 min until the eggs are just set. Remove from heat and set aside to cool.

5

Use our longanisa recipe to prepare and marinate the uncooked longanisa from scratch. Alternatively, take store-bought longanisa sausages and remove the casing.

6

Make a meatball with about 1/2 cup longanisa ground pork.

7

Heat a pan with oil to medium-high heat. Add the meatball, then press down with a spatula to flatten into a patty.

8

Cook for about 2-3 minutes or until browned, then flip once to finish cooking. Remove from heat and set aside.

9

Spread some butter on the top and bottom pieces of potato bun. Toast them together with the hashbrown for about 5 minutes in the Our Place Wonder Oven. Remove from heat and set aside.

10

Trim the sides of the steamed egg (optional) and place a slice of cheese on top. Broil in the Our Place Wonder Oven for 1-2 minutes until the cheese is melted. You can add a capful of water for the steam function to help melt the cheese.

11

Stack ingredients in this order: bottom bun, hash brown, longanisa patty, egg with melted cheese, top bun.
